Reasons Why Malwarebytes Keeps Turning Off

There are several reasons why your Malwarebytes keeps turning off. Let's take a look at some of the most common ones:

Conflicting Programs

Conflicting Programs

One of the reasons why Malwarebytes keeps turning off is because of conflicting programs. If you have another antivirus or anti-malware software installed on your computer, it could be conflicting with Malwarebytes and causing it to turn off. To fix this issue, you need to uninstall the conflicting program and then reinstall Malwarebytes.

Outdated Malwarebytes

Another reason why Malwarebytes keeps turning off is because it is outdated. Malware is constantly evolving, and if your Malwarebytes is not updated, it may not be able to detect the latest threats. To fix this issue, you need to update Malwarebytes to the latest version.

Corrupted Malwarebytes Installation

If your Malwarebytes installation is corrupted, it may keep turning off. This can happen due to various reasons, such as a malware infection or a system crash. To fix this issue, you need to uninstall Malwarebytes and then reinstall it.

Malware Infection

If your computer is infected with malware, it may disable Malwarebytes and other security programs. This is because malware is designed to evade detection and removal. To fix this issue, you need to scan your computer with Malwarebytes and remove any malware infections.

How to Fix Malwarebytes Turning Off

Now that you know the reasons why Malwarebytes keeps turning off, let's discuss how to fix it:

Uninstall Conflicting Programs

If you have another antivirus or anti-malware software installed on your computer, you need to uninstall it. Here's how:

  1. Click on the Start menu and select Control Panel.
  2. Click on Programs and Features.
  3. Find the conflicting program in the list and click on Uninstall.

Once you've uninstalled the conflicting program, reinstall Malwarebytes and see if the issue is resolved.

Update Malwarebytes

To update Malwarebytes, follow these steps:

  1. Open Malwarebytes.
  2. Click on the Settings tab.
  3. Click on the General tab.
  4. Under Application Updates, click on Install Application Updates.

Once Malwarebytes is updated, restart your computer and see if the issue is resolved.

Reinstall Malwarebytes

If your Malwarebytes installation is corrupted, you need to uninstall it and then reinstall it. Here's how:

  1. Click on the Start menu and select Control Panel.
  2. Click on Programs and Features.
  3. Find Malwarebytes in the list and click on Uninstall.
  4. Download the latest version of Malwarebytes from the official website.
  5. Run the setup file and follow the on-screen instructions to install Malwarebytes.

Once Malwarebytes is installed, restart your computer and see if the issue is resolved.

Scan for Malware

If your computer is infected with malware, you need to scan it with Malwarebytes. Here's how:

  1. Open Malwarebytes.
  2. Click on the Scan tab.
  3. Select the type of scan you want to run (Quick, Full, or Custom).
  4. Click on the Scan Now button.
  5. Wait for the scan to complete.
  6. If Malwarebytes detects any malware, click on Quarantine to remove it.

Once the malware is removed, restart your computer and see if the issue is resolved.
